In Serbia, it’s common to find many places, including restaurants, where smoking is permitted. Typically, the ventilation systems are well-adjusted. However, we’ve chosen to allow smoking only in the outdoor areas at our wedding.
While card payments are widely accepted in Belgrade, it’s always advisable to carry some cash with you.
As Serbia is not part of the EU, roaming charges can vary depending on your mobile plan. We recommend checking with your provider before your departure. Typically, you can find Wi-Fi available in hotels, restaurants, airports, and malls.
At weddings, the traditional Kolo dance is often performed. After a few good drinks, you’ll easily master it.

Kalemegdan is the most beautiful and largest park in Belgrade, simultaneously serving as the most significant cultural and historical complex with the dominant fortress overlooking the confluence of the Sava and Danube rivers.
Belgrade’s Riverside is the liveliest nightlife hub, attracting both tourists and locals. You can choose between the nightclub-packed New Belgrade side or the restaurant-filled old town side. Silosi, situated next to a walking path, offers a unique blend of chilling and dancing. Former grain towers turned cultural spot, Silosi hosts festivals with food stalls and handmade items. Decorated with murals, these structures provide a picturesque backdrop, especially during sunset. For a vibrant evening, grab a drink at Silosi, dance, and enjoy the lively atmosphere. Expect crowds; the best way to reach Silosi from the city center is by a cost-effective taxi ride.
Skadarlija is a short street with a long history. More than 100 years it has been a cultural and bohemian center of Belgrade. It’composed of many traditional restaurants, galleries, stands with hand-made souvenirs, street performers…Great number of excellent restaurants are offering delicious food to their visitors, composed with fantastic little bands that are playing music of yesterday times. A must-see place to visit when you’re in Belgrade!

Only half an hour by car from the city of Novi Sad and an hour and a half from Belgrade, you’ll find one of Serbia’s most beautiful and largest national parks – Fruška Gora. A popular destination for locals, it stretches along the Danube like a green island, ideal for escaping the hustle and bustle and heat of urban life.
It is also well known for its delicious wine and exquisite honey.
